What it means
P0225 means the ECM has seen a problem with the "C" signal from the throttle-position or accelerator-pedal-position sensor. Modern drive-by-wire systems use redundant sensor signals to cross-check pedal and throttle position, and when one goes out of range the ECM usually cuts power to a safe limp mode until it is repaired.

Can I keep driving? You can usually still drive, but the car may drop into reduced-power (limp) mode with a sluggish throttle β go gently and get it fixed soon.
Common symptoms
What you'll notice
- Check-engine light on
- Reduced engine power or limp mode
- Hesitation, surging, or unstable idle
- Poor or unresponsive throttle response
Common causes
Most likely first
- Faulty throttle-position or accelerator-pedal-position sensor (the C signal)Likely
- Damaged wiring or corroded connector in the sensor circuitCommon
- Poor ground or a bad 5-volt reference to the sensorCommon
- Drive-by-wire throttle body faultLess often
- ECM fault (rare)Less often
How to diagnose & fix
Work through it in order
- Read freeze-frame data and check for companion throttle/pedal codes (P0220-P0224).
- Inspect the sensor connector and wiring at the throttle body or pedal for damage and corrosion.
- Backprobe the sensor for its reference voltage, ground, and a smooth signal sweep.
- Test and replace the sensor or throttle body if the signal is out of range.
- If wiring and sensor check out, evaluate the ECM. Clear and re-test.

Is it safe to drive with P0225?+
Only cautiously. The car often falls into limp mode with limited power, and an erratic pedal signal can make throttle response unpredictable β get it repaired promptly.
Can I just clear P0225?+
It will come back once the sensor or wiring fault is present again. Fix the circuit rather than clearing the code.
